The Carolina rhythm is simple: get the AC checked in spring before the first real heat, and the furnace in fall before you need it. Two visits a year keeps a system running closer to the efficiency it had when it was new, which shows up on your power bill as much as in fewer breakdowns.
What a Visit Actually Covers
- Wash the evaporator and condenser coils so the system can move the heat it’s meant to
- Check refrigerant level and look for the early signs of a leak
- Test capacitors, contactors, and electrical connections under load, where most failures begin
- Service the blower and filter, and calibrate the thermostat
